Job Description

An exciting opportunity has arisen for an experienced and talented Qualified Social Worker to join the Adults Review Team in York. This is a full-time locum role offering both professional reward and personal fulfilment, where your skills and knowledge will help drive positive outcomes for adults in the community.

You will play a vital role in completing proactive, strength-based reassessments and reviews for both working-age adults and older people, helping to maintain and improve their independence and quality of life.

Key Responsibilities
  • Undertake strength-based reviews and reassessments to help individuals maintain independence and reduce the need for ongoing or increasing care and support
  • Carry out complex assessments, including those requiring application of the Care Act 2014 and the Mental Capacity Act 2005
  • Demonstrate excellent analytical skills, producing structured, evidence-based assessments and documentation to a high standard
  • Independently manage your workload with strong time management skills, ensuring adherence to deadlines and service priorities
  • Use your knowledge and experience in adult safeguarding to ensure the safety, dignity, and wellbeing of all service users
What We’re Looking For
  • Qualified Social Worker, registered with Social Work England
  • Proven post-qualifying experience in adult social care, ideally within a review or community-based team
  • Sound knowledge of relevant legislation including the Care Act, Mental Capacity Act, and safeguarding frameworks
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to work effectively both independently and as part of a team in a hybrid working environment
  • A commitment to person-centred practice, professional ethics, and the values of social work
